Battery Care Tips
Battery Care Tips
🔹 Getting Started
Charge your new battery fully before you use it for the first time. Over the next few charge cycles, run your device down to around 20% before you recharge—this helps the battery perform its best. After that, charge whenever you need to.
🔹 Keep It Healthy
Avoid letting your battery completely drain or staying plugged in constantly. Both extremes wear it out faster. Store the battery in a cool, dry place when you're not using it, since heat damages batteries quickly.

Clarke-Tech CT 2013 — 11.1V Li-ion Replacement Battery (HW18650-3S)
This is an 11.1V 2600mAh Li-ion battery pack for the Clarke-Tech CT 2013 handheld survey and diagnostic instrument. It replaces OEM part number HW18650-3S directly. The pack measures 69.40 × 55.20 × 19.50mm and carries a 28.86Wh energy rating.
- CT 2013 platform fit: The CT 2013 uses an 11.1V three-cell Li-ion architecture with a BMS that monitors cell balance and communicates pack state to the instrument firmware. Any replacement must match this voltage rail and connector pinout exactly — a mismatch at either point prevents the instrument from powering on.
- Bench tested on actual hardware: We ran this pack through probe initialisation sequences and sustained sensor logging loads. The BMS held stable across both — no nuisance cutoffs during the current spike at probe power-up and no voltage dropout during extended measurement cycles.
- Pre-deployment calibration cycle: After fitting this pack, run a full calibration sequence through the CT 2013 instrument menu before heading into the field. The instrument maps battery state during calibration — skipping this step causes the low-battery warning to trigger prematurely on your first measurement session.
BMS lockout after the CT 2013 sat unused in a carry case for months
Li-ion cells self-discharge slowly in storage. If the CT 2013 was left unused for several months, cell voltage can drop below the BMS recovery threshold — typically around 2.5V per cell. At that point the BMS enters a protective lockout state and will not respond to a normal charge attempt. To recover the pack, connect it to a charger that supports a low-current pre-charge or trickle mode and leave it for 30–60 minutes before attempting a full charge cycle. If cell voltage has dropped below 2.0V per cell, the pack should be replaced rather than recovered.
CT 2013 shuts down instantly when the probe module initialises
Probe and sensor modules draw a sharp inrush current at power-up — often 2–3× the steady-state draw — that lasts only milliseconds but is enough to trip a weakened or cold BMS. A new pack can also trigger this if the BMS has not completed its initialisation handshake with the instrument. Fit the battery, power on the CT 2013 without the probe attached, let it reach the main menu, then connect the probe. This sequence lets the BMS settle at operating voltage before the probe inrush hits. If shutdowns persist after this step, check that the battery contact pins on the instrument are clean and making full contact.

Frequently Asked Questions
The CT 2013 powers on fine but resets or loses my logged readings partway through a measurement session — is this the battery?
Yes, this points to voltage dropout under sustained sensor load. As the cells age or if a replacement pack has a high internal resistance, voltage sags briefly below the instrument's operating threshold during peak draw, causing a soft reset that wipes unsaved data. We measured this pack's voltage sag under sustained load on the bench and it stayed within the CT 2013's acceptable window. If you see this on a new pack, check that the battery contacts are clean — a resistive connection amplifies sag significantly.
The CT 2013 shows a full battery on the display after fitting the new pack, then drops to low battery within a few minutes of use — what's wrong?
Nothing is wrong with the pack. The CT 2013's battery indicator is calibrated to the discharge curve of its original cells. A new pack with slightly different cell characteristics causes the voltage-threshold indicator to read incorrectly until the instrument has completed at least one full discharge-and-charge cycle. Run the battery down fully through normal use, recharge it completely, and the display percentage will track correctly from the second cycle onward.
The CT 2013 powers on and works normally, but shuts off immediately when I connect it to a PC for USB data transfer — is this a battery fault?
USB data transfer adds a simultaneous draw from the instrument's USB controller on top of active sensor circuits. If the pack is partially discharged, this combined load can pull voltage below the BMS cutoff threshold for a split second, triggering a shutdown. Charge the pack to full before any USB transfer session. If shutdowns still occur at full charge, inspect the USB port on the instrument for debris causing a partial short — that increases draw enough to replicate the fault even with a healthy pack.
